Why Choose a Private Transfer?

Private transfers offer significant benefits over alternatives like public transport or shared taxis:

a) Comfort & Convenience

The most obvious advantage is comfort. A private vehicle is reserved exclusively for your group, eliminating crowded spaces and ensuring privacy—especially valuable when traveling with luggage or in groups. Services typically offer spacious vehicles (e.g., luxury sedans or minivans) tailored to your needs.

b) Safety & Reliability

Safety is paramount in transportation. Private transfers provide:

  • Professional, licensed drivers with expert knowledge of routes.

  • Accountability: Unlike taxis or public transport, you know exactly who is driving you—a key reassurance in a foreign country.

c) Customizable Itineraries

Private transfers allow flexibility. Want to stop at a landmark or dine at a local Roman trattoria en route? Simply request it! This turns a routine transfer into an opportunity to explore.
